Output 58bc56be2845ebcd5750a70bbaf9a3ec36f40d5cbb91b21900a1ce9664962029:6

value
330000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0e5d2e7263aa8474dbc73b26d34e3783f89253a8 OP_EQUALVERIFY OP_CHECKSIG
address
12Jx63cgaJ9s8GKtQuLh4NsHUrmbfEL9QG
transaction
58bc56be2845ebcd5750a70bbaf9a3ec36f40d5cbb91b21900a1ce9664962029
spent
true